Overview

Consultant to enhance the capacity of Central Asian countries in using Earth Observation and geospatial tools for drought and crop monitoring.


Key Responsibilities
  • Lead capacity development activities including concept note development, coordination, organization of sessions, and preparation of post-activity reports.
  • Draft and translate letters and documents following up on recommendations.
  • Support coordination with implementing agencies, technical partners, and UN Country Teams.
  • Develop profiles of good geospatial practices from North and Central Asia.
  • Provide inputs to project progress reports.
  • Provide inputs to and translation support of an online course for developing customized code snippets for drought and crop monitoring indices.
Required Experience
  • Advanced competency in disaster risk reduction, with a focus on slow-onset disasters.
  • Geographic focus on Central Asia is required.
  • Experience in developing innovative applications using geospatial and other data is required.
  • Stakeholder engagement, project and event coordination, and working with Central Asian countries on hazard risk management are also required.
  • Experience in developing and/or coordinating the development of hazard data and information platforms in collaboration with multidisciplinary teams is an asset.
  • Excellent drafting and editing skills.
  • Advanced project management and training coordination.
  • Design and formatting skills would be an asset.
Qualifications

A university degree in international relations, global governance, and related fields.
